Question Of The Day Q. Youve written that Christ didnt appear in His glorified body after the resurrection. If thats true how did He appear in the upper room whilst the doors were bolted shut? Didnt He ascend to heaven and sprinkle His blood on the Mercy Seat before coming back to earth for forty days? I always figured that once He was raised He was in His glorified body. I never even entertained the notion that He was in His regular human body after he arose. Is there scripture I can use to reference this idea? A. Heres Matthews description of what Jesus looked like in His glorified body on the Mt. of Transfiguration. His face shone like the sun, and his clothes became as white as the light (Matt. 17:2). Mark 9:2 says his clothes were a dazzling white, whiter than anyone in the world could bleach them. Luke 9:29 says the appearance of His face changed and His clothes became as bright as a flash of lightning. John saw Jesus on the Isle of Patmos and described Him this way . His head and hair were white like wool, as white as snow, and his eyes were like blazing fire. His feet were like bronze glowing in a furnace, and his voice was like the sound of rushing waters. His face was like the sun shining in all its brilliance (Rev. 1:14-16). In the 40 days between His resurrection and ascension, the New Testament records 12 appearances by Jesus to individuals and groups of various sizes, the largest being about 500 in number. Theres no indication that He looked like this in any of them. He could appear and disappear at will, whether in a room with locked doors (John 20:19) or walking along a road (Luke 24:15). But He didnt look like he did in the descriptions of His transfiguration, which the dictionary defines as the supernatural and glorified change in the appearance of Jesus on the mountain. He looked like other people on Earth. This tells us that resurrection bodies have the ability to appear in different ways, and can do other things natural bodies cant do. 1 John 3:2 says after the rapture well be Him. To me that means well have similar capabilities. I can hardly wait.
